Background

Scope and content:

For his Ph.D. in Public Policy, Ron Fraser wrote a dissertation on the reauthorization of the Intermodal Surface Transportation Efficiency Act (ISTEA) of 1991. The materials in this collection come from his dissertation research and include interstate highway planning reports as well as 44 microcassette audiotapes, transcriptions, and 5.25" floppy disks of interviews with dozens of upper-level transportation officials. Among the interviewees are Sarah Campbell, former Surface Transportation Policy Project Director; International Transportation Policy Consultant Alan E. Pisarski; Federal Highway Administration (FHWA) Deputy Chair Edward Kussy; Kevin E. Heanue, Director of Environment and Planning for the FHWA; and William Roberts, Legislative Director for the Environmental Defense Fund.
